Migration step 4: swap the legacy Wavelet renderer for the new Crestline waveform preview service. Delete the old canvas-based component and point uploads at the async peak-extraction queue. Previews now render from precomputed peak files, so remove any client-side decoding. Reviewer note: diff is large but mechanical; the only judgement calls are the sampling resolution and cache TTLs. The service config the branch introduces is shown below.

service settings:
ralael:
  pin: 7453
  tenant: zorath
  seal: seal_087806e4
  metrics_host: metrics.ralael.paliqworks.example
  standby_team: fraath
  escalation: praok-istiel
  nonce: 10e083

Hi team,

Before I hand off the 3.2 release, please note the humidity sensor drift reported on Verdana controllers in the Elmbrook trial site. Drift exceeds 4% after roughly ten days of continuous operation; firmware 3.2.1 adds an automatic recalibration cycle every 72 hours. Support should advise growers to install 3.2.1 and trigger a manual recalibration once. The hotfix bundle must be verified before distribution, so I'm including the signing key used for the 3.2.1 packages below.

release key, fahof-yagap: bky3_m5d

## Turnstile Upgrade — Merrivale House Lobby

From next Monday, the main lobby turnstiles at Merrivale House will be replaced with the new Gatewell units. Team assistants should note that visitor escort passes will not work during the changeover week; use the side gate by the mail room instead. Badges issued before March must be re-encoded at the front desk. Until re-encoding is complete, use the temporary pass code below.

turnstile pass: bdg-YEOZLM-79341408